Construction Site Land Clearing in Cumming, GA
Construction site land clearing services involve removing trees, shrubs, debris, and other obstacles to prepare a property for development or renovation. This process is essential for a variety of projects, including building new homes, installing driveways, creating lawns, or establishing foundations. Property owners typically seek land clearing to ensure a safe, level, and accessible site, allowing construction work to proceed smoothly. Before requesting this service, it’s helpful to understand the scope of clearing needed, the size of the area, and any specific features or restrictions on the property to ensure the project aligns with planning and zoning requirements.
Homeowners and property owners often want to know what types of vegetation and debris will be removed, what equipment will be used, and how the clearing process might impact the surrounding landscape. Clarifying these details can help determine the most effective approach for preparing the land for future use. It’s also important to consider any permits or regulations that may apply to land clearing in the area, ensuring the project complies with local guidelines and minimizes disruptions to neighboring properties.

Common Construction Site Land Clearing Jobs
Residential Property Clearing - removes trees, shrubs, and debris to prepare yards for landscaping or construction.
Lot Demolition - clears old structures and foundations to make way for new development.
Tree and Brush Removal - eliminates overgrown vegetation to improve safety and accessibility.
Site Preparation - levels and grades land to create a stable foundation for building projects.
Stump Grinding - removes remaining tree stumps to prevent obstacles and future hazards.
Land Clearing for Agriculture - prepares farmland by removing unwanted vegetation to support farming activities.
Construction Site Land Clearing Questions
What types of land clearing services are available? Services include removing trees, shrubs, brush, and debris to prepare land for development or landscaping.
Is land clearing suitable for residential properties? Yes, land clearing can prepare residential lots for construction, gardens, or outdoor projects.
What should property owners consider before clearing land? It's important to assess the land's size, type of vegetation, and any permits or regulations that may apply.
How does land clearing benefit property owners? Clearing land creates a clean, level space for building, improves accessibility, and enhances the property's appearance.
